Runbook: Ledgerlight audit-log viewer. If a customer says events are missing, first check the retention window — entries older than 180 days roll off, that's not a bug. If recent events are missing, the ingest worker probably stalled; bounce it from the Ops panel and wait five minutes. Before escalating to the Trailstone team, confirm the viewer is loading the current settings shown below.

settings of fahag-haduf:
[ulaox]
port = 8443
region = south-2
host = ulaox.lumiccorp.internal
timeout_ms = 500
retries = 8

BRIEFING — Leadership Review: Second-Source Supplier Search

Board members, a quick update. As you know, we currently get every Corvex sensor module from a single shop, Thistlebrook Components, and their lead times have doubled since spring. We've opened quiet talks with two alternates near Ravensholt, and early samples look promising. No contracts yet — we want qualification data first, expected in six weeks. The sensitive planning detail sits in the confidential note below.

confidential, fawig-bagep: Gross margin on Oliael came in at 20 percent against a plan of 20 percent. Only 3 of the 140 pilot accounts renewed Oliael, so a churn review is set for July 15.

## Ownership

Heads up, future maintainer: the seat-map renderer for the Gildermere Playhouse app is quirkier than it looks. The SVG layout engine caches seat geometry aggressively, so if rows look misaligned after a venue edit, clear the layout cache first before blaming your code. The accessibility overlay (wheelchair and companion seats) lives in a separate module — don't merge them, we tried, it was bad. Day-to-day stewardship and final say on rendering changes belong to the maintainer named below.

account owner for tafog-tajeg: Holix Frador